<p>Effixzzy Reveals Why Many Friendships in Entertainment Don’t Last</p>
<p><strong><a href="https://openlife.ng/">OpenLife</a></strong> reports that Nollywood actress and movie producer Ani Amatosero, widely known as Effixzzy, has stirred conversation after sharing her honest opinion about relationships within the entertainment industry.</p>
<p>The filmmaker took to her Instagram page where she offered a candid perspective on how many friendships in the industry are formed.</p>
<p>According to Effixzzy, the bond between some entertainers often has less to do with genuine affection and more to do with shared rivalries.</p>
<p>She suggested that, in many cases, people come together not out of real connection but because they are united by a similar opposition.</p>
<p>In her words:</p>
<p>“Most friendships in the entertainment industry are formed because y’all have a common enemy. Not because of love.”</p>
<p>Her statement highlights what she believes is a deeper reality behind many alliances in the entertainment space, where loyalty and friendship can sometimes be shaped by circumstances rather than genuine feelings.</p>
